How to Wash Towels Properly to Keep Them Soft, Fresh, and Absorbent

Everyone loves the feeling of a fluffy, clean towel after a shower. Unfortunately, towels are one of the most abused items in the home. Too much detergent, fabric softener, improper drying, and infrequent washing all reduce absorbency and shorten their lifespan.

Wash Towels Separately

One of the biggest mistakes homeowners make is washing towels with clothing.

Towels produce lint, absorb large amounts of water, and require a different wash cycle than most fabrics. Washing them separately allows them to clean more effectively while preventing lint from covering your clothes.

Don't Use Too Much Detergent

More soap doesn't mean cleaner towels.

Excess detergent builds up inside towel fibers, making them stiff and less absorbent over time.

Instead:

  • Use only the recommended amount of detergent.

  • Choose a high-quality detergent.

  • Consider an extra rinse cycle every few washes.

If your towels feel crunchy, detergent buildup is often the culprit.

Should You Use Bleach?

Bleach can be an excellent tool—but only when used correctly.

White towels can benefit from occasional bleaching to:

  • Remove stains

  • Brighten whites

  • Kill bacteria

  • Eliminate odors

However, colored towels should only be cleaned with color-safe bleach when appropriate.

Using too much bleach too often can weaken fibers and reduce the lifespan of your towels.

Skip the Fabric Softener

This surprises many people.

Fabric softener actually coats towel fibers with a thin film that reduces absorbency.

If your towels don't seem to dry you anymore, fabric softener may be the reason.

Instead, consider using white vinegar occasionally during the rinse cycle to help remove detergent residue naturally.

Wash Towels in Warm Water

Warm water provides an excellent balance between cleaning performance and fabric protection.

Generally:

  • White towels: Warm or hot water

  • Colored towels: Warm water

  • Delicate towels: Follow manufacturer recommendations

Dry Towels Correctly

Over drying damages towel fibers.

Under drying allows mildew and odors to develop.

For best results:

  • Shake towels before drying.

  • Dry on medium heat.

  • Remove promptly.

  • Fold immediately.

How Often Should Towels Be Washed?

A good rule of thumb:

  • Bath towels: Every 3–4 uses

  • Hand towels: Every 1–2 days

  • Washcloths: After every use

  • Kitchen towels: Daily

Regular washing reduces bacteria and helps towels stay fresh longer.
